(a) What mass of potassium nitrate would be needed toproduce a saturated solution of potassium nitrate in50 grams of water at 313 K?

Answer»

Solubility of potassium nitrate at313K = 62/100

100 g of water contains potassium nitrate = 62 g

50 g of water contains potassium nitrate = 62/100 X 50 = 31g

Thus, 31 g potassium nitrate would be needed to produce a saturated solution of potassium nitrate in 50 g of water at 313 K.

Addition of HBr to Propane yields 2-Bromopropane, while in presence of Benzoylperoxide, the same reaction yields 1-Bromopropane. Explain the mechanism.

Answer»

Addition of HBr to propene is an example of an electrophilic substitution reaction.

Hydrogen bromide provides an electrophile, H+. This electrophile attacks the double bond to form 1° and 2° carbocations as shown:

Secondary carbocations areproduct stable than primary carbocations. Hence, the former predominates since it will form at a faster rate. Thus, in the next step, Br- attacks the carbocation to form 2 - bromopropane as the major product.

This reaction follows Markovnikov's rule where the negative part of the addendum is attached to the carbon atom having a lesser number of hydrogen atoms.

In the presence of benzoyl peroxide, an addition reaction takes place anti to Markovnikov's rule. The reaction follows a free radical chain mechanism as:

Secondary free radicals are more stable than primary radicals. Hence, the former predominates since it forms at a faster rate. Thus, 1 - bromopropane is obtained as the major product.

In the presence of peroxide, Br free radical acts as an electrophile. Hence, two different products are obtained on addition of HBr to propene in the absence and presence of peroxide.

On passing excess Co, through lime water, it first turns milky and thenbecomes colourless. Explain why? Write chemical equations.

Answer»

When carbon dioxide is passed through lime water which is a diluted solution of Ca(OH) 2, it turns milky due to the formation of calcium carbonate which is CaCO3.

The reaction is like this:

Ca(OH) 2 + CO2 → CaCO3 + H2O

If you pay a little more attention, you will be able to observe that it is a neutralization reaction, where base is Ca(OH)2 and acid is H2CO3 and a salt CaCO3 and H2O are formed.

So, actually the above reaction is a short form of actual reaction.

Actually CO2 is no more CO2 after dissolving in water, it becomes H2CO3 via addition reaction as shown :

CO2+H2O→ H2CO3

Now, this CaCO3 is insoluble in water which is the reason behind the milkiness of solution.

However if excess carbon dioxide is passed, the milkiness disappears, think about it… milkiness was due to CaCO3 and now the milkiness is disappeared… this must mean that CaCO3 is no more left and git converted into something.

That something is actually calcium bicarbonate which is soluble in water and hence the solution becomes clear.

The reaction is as follows :

CO2+H2O→ H2CO3

CaCO3 + H2CO3 → Ca(HCO3)2

This is because…

Carbonate + carbonic acid gives 2 bicarbonates

CO3 2- + H2CO3 → 2 HCO3-

This is due to proton transfer.

So… H2CO3 gives H+(acting as acid) and CO3 2- accepts it(acting as a base).

This clearly means that, it is an acid base reaction in which no water is formed(coz its proton transfer)

(vi) What are photochemical reaction? Give example.

Answer»

Photochemical reaction, a chemical reactioninitiated by the absorption of energy in the form of light. The consequence of molecules' absorbing light is the creation of transient excited states whose chemical and physical properties differ greatly from the original molecules.

Examples:

Photosynthesis: plants use solar energy to convert carbon dioxide and water into glucose and oxygen. Human formation of vitamin D by exposure to sunlight.

Bioluminescence: e.g. In fireflies, an enzyme in the abdomen catalyzes areactionthat produced light.

Define isotope. Give example

Answer»

Isotopes are variants of a particular chemical element which differ in neutron number, and consequently in mass number. All isotopes of a given element have the same number of protons in each atom.Carbon 12andCarbon 14are both isotopes ofcarbon, one with 6neutronsand one with 8neutrons(both with 6protons).Carbon-12is astable isotope, whilecarbon-14is a radioactive isotope (radioisotope).Uranium-235anduranium-238occur naturally in the Earth's crust.

what do you mean by titration give example along with diagram

Answer»

Atitrationis a technique where a solution of known concentration is used to determine the concentration of an unknown solution. Typically, the titrant (the know solution) is added from a buret to a known quantity of the analyte (the unknown solution) until the reaction is complete.

Define average rate and instantaneous rate. Howis instantaneous rate evaluated?5.1

Answer»
7649.

Define average rate and instantaneous rate. Howis instantaneous rate evaluated?1

Answer»

Average Rate is the rate of reaction calculated for a long time interval. It is defined as the amount of change/time taken. R=Δ[A]/Δt.

Instantaneous Rate is the rate calculated at any instant during the reaction. It is defined as the differential of conc.(or press.,etc.) with respect to time. R= d[A]/dt.
